Transaction 183dd68c860aaf92c95f786f721970460d6e03d895680d756260f275e3a568ff
1 Input
1 Output
-
183dd68c860aaf92c95f786f721970460d6e03d895680d756260f275e3a568ff:0
- value
- 18817
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c83008f5c4377d2ee9cfee70d22d0695f1fac11 OP_EQUAL
- address
- 3D3NeXFDuWNBzc1n1tsRZB9bxi1FekrGBc